Quick Start
# Install test dependencies
pip install -r requirements.txt -r requirements-test.txt
# Run tests
pytest -m smoke # Quick smoke tests (< 1 min)
pytest -m unit # Unit tests (2-5 min)
pytest # Full test suite (15-30 min)

Creating Releases
Releases are automatically created when you push to main or create a version tag:
# Create a release
git tag v1.2.3
git push origin v1.2.3
# Or merge to main
git checkout main
git merge develop
git push
The CI/CD pipeline will automatically:
- Run full test suite
- Perform security audit
- Build multi-platform Docker images
- Create GitHub release with deployment manifests
- Publish to container registry

Test Organization
Tests are organized using pytest markers:
| Marker | Purpose | Duration |
|---|---|---|
smoke |
Critical fast tests | < 1 min |
unit |
Isolated component tests | 2-5 min |
integration |
Component interaction tests | 5-10 min |
security |
Security vulnerability tests | 3-5 min |
database |
Database tests | 5-10 min |
CI/CD Workflows
Pull Requests
- Runs on: Every PR to main or develop
- Duration: ~15-20 minutes
- Tests: Smoke, unit, integration, security, database
- Quality: Code quality checks, security scanning
- Feedback: Automated PR comment with results
Development Builds
- Runs on: Push to develop branch
- Duration: ~25 minutes
- Output:
ghcr.io/{owner}/{repo}:develop - Creates: Development release with deployment manifest
Production Releases
- Runs on: Push to main or version tag
- Duration: ~55 minutes
- Output:
ghcr.io/{owner}/{repo}:latest,v1.2.3, etc. - Creates: GitHub release with manifests and changelog
